About the role and team
Working as a Senior Customer Success Program Manager at Uber means owning the long tail of retail accounts through a highly structured, scalable operating model. This is not a traditional 1:1 account management role. Instead, you will be responsible for keeping a broad portfolio operationally healthy, identifying and resolving recurring issues, and actively creating growth opportunities without relying on dedicated account manager support.
This role sits at the intersection of customer success, program management, and commercial operations. It is a builder role as much as it is an execution role. You will not only run the portfolio, but also help shape how the function works: defining the operating cadence, identifying what needs to be standardised, and building the mechanisms that will allow the team to scale over time. Success in this role requires analytical rigor, strong execution, and the ability to coordinate across multiple teams without owning all the answers yourself.
The pace is fast and the environment is often ambiguous. This role is for someone who takes extreme ownership, can structure messy problems into clear workstreams, and is energised by building something new rather than operating within a fixed playbook.
